2017 Principals’ Test Advisory – Tropical Storm Urduja

Department of Education
BUREAU OF HUMAN RESOURCE AND ORGANIZATIONAL DEVELOPMENT

Advisory

December 15, 2017

Please be informed that the administration of 2017 Principals’ Test will push through, however, those examinees who will be unable to take the examination due to typhoon Urduja, will be allowed to take the Principals’ Test, scheduled for 2018 and will pay a discounted registration fee.

Our concern is the safety of our examinees and personnel involved in the administration of the test. Thus, we encourage all examinees to closely monitor the location of typhoon and please do not insist in proceeding to the testing center if there is a threat to your personal safety.

For your information and guidance.
